【Copilot】Excelの名寄せ処理をCopilotに支援させる手順と業務効率化

【Copilot】Excelの名寄せ処理をCopilotに支援させる手順と業務効率化
🛡️ 超解決

Excelで重複データの整理や名寄せは、多くのビジネスマンが時間を費やす作業です。手作業ではミスが発生しやすく、効率化が求められています。Copilotを活用することで、この名寄せ処理を大幅に効率化できます。この記事では、Copilotを使ってExcelの名寄せ作業を支援させる具体的な手順と、それによる業務効率化のポイントを解説します。

Copilotは、Microsoft 365のアプリケーションと連携し、自然言語での指示に基づいて様々な作業を支援します。Excelにおいても、データの整理、分析、可視化など多岐にわたるタスクをサポートします。特に、名寄せのように、ある程度のルールに基づいたデータ操作が必要な場面で、Copilotの能力が発揮されます。

本記事を読むことで、CopilotにExcelの名寄せ処理を依頼する方法を理解し、日々の業務で発生する重複データの整理にかかる時間を短縮できるようになります。また、Copilotを活用する上での注意点や、さらに効率を高めるためのヒントも得られます。

【要点】Excel名寄せ処理をCopilotに依頼する基本手順

  • CopilotにExcelシートの重複データを特定させる: 重複している可能性のある列を指定し、Copilotに重複箇所を検出させます。
  • Copilotに重複データを削除させる: 検出された重複データのうち、どれを残しどれを削除するかを指示し、実行させます。
  • Copilotに名寄せ処理を依頼する: 複数の列で一致するデータを同一人物・同一企業とみなし、情報を統合するよう指示します。

ADVERTISEMENT

CopilotによるExcel名寄せ処理の概要と前提条件

CopilotがExcelの名寄せ処理を支援するには、いくつかの前提条件があります。まず、Microsoft 365 Copilotのアドオンがライセンスに適用されている必要があります。これは、法人契約(Microsoft 365 E3/E5/Business Premium + Copilotアドオン)または個人契約(Copilot Pro)で利用可能です。次に、CopilotがアクセスできるExcelファイルである必要があります。OneDriveやSharePointに保存されているファイルが対象となり、ローカルファイルの場合は、Copilotへのアップロードや連携が必要です。Copilotは、自然言語での指示を理解し、Excelの関数や機能を用いてデータ操作を行います。例えば、「A列とB列で重複している行を削除して」といった指示で、重複データの特定と削除を自動で行えます。名寄せ処理においては、「氏名と住所が一致するレコードを同一人物とみなし、最新の情報を統合して」といった指示で、複数の条件に基づいたデータ統合を試みます。ただし、Copilotの能力には限界があり、複雑すぎる条件や、データ形式が不統一な場合は、期待通りの結果が得られないこともあります。

CopilotにExcelの重複データ特定と削除を依頼する手順

  1. Copilotウィンドウを開く
    Excelデスクトップアプリで、リボンの「Copilot」ボタンをクリックします。Copilotペインが表示されます。
  2. 重複データ特定を指示する
    Copilotペインに「A列とB列で重複している行を検出して」のように、具体的に重複をチェックしたい列を指定して入力します。
  3. Copilotの提案を確認する
    Copilotが重複している可能性のある行をハイライト表示したり、リストアップしたりします。提案内容を確認してください。
  4. 重複データの削除を指示する
    「検出された重複行のうち、2行目以降を削除して」のように、削除の条件を明確に指示します。
  5. Copilotの操作を確認・実行する
    Copilotが削除処理を実行する前に、その内容を確認するよう促します。内容に問題がなければ、実行を承認してください。

CopilotにExcelの名寄せ処理を依頼する手順

  1. Copilotウィンドウを開く
    Excelデスクトップアプリで、リボンの「Copilot」ボタンをクリックし、Copilotペインを表示させます。
  2. 名寄せの条件を指示する
    「氏名(A列)と電話番号(C列)が一致するレコードを同一顧客とみなし、最新の更新日(D列)を持つレコードの情報で統合して」のように、名寄せの基準となる列と、統合したい情報源の列を具体的に指定します。
  3. Copilotによる統合処理の確認
    Copilotが指示に基づいてデータを統合し、結果のサマリーや、統合によって削除されるレコード数などを提示します。
  4. 統合処理の実行を承認する
    Copilotの提示した内容と、統合後のデータプレビューに問題がなければ、実行を承認します。
  5. 結果を確認する
    統合処理が完了したら、Excelシート上で意図した通りにデータが名寄せされているかを確認します。

ADVERTISEMENT

CopilotでExcel名寄せを行う際の注意点とよくある失敗例

指示が曖昧で意図しない結果になる

Copilotへの指示が曖昧だと、期待通りの名寄せが行われないことがあります。例えば、「重複を削除して」だけでは、どの列を基準に削除するのか、どのレコードを残すのかが不明確です。解決策としては、名寄せの基準となる列(例:氏名、メールアドレス、顧客IDなど)を具体的に指定し、重複が見つかった場合にどのレコードを優先して残すのか(例:一番古いレコード、最新のレコード、特定の条件を満たすレコード)を明確に指示することが重要です。

複雑な条件での名寄せが難しい場合がある

複数の条件を組み合わせた複雑な名寄せや、あいまい一致(例:「株式会社」と「(株)」の表記揺れを同一とみなす)は、Copilotが直接的に処理できない場合があります。このような場合は、Copilotに重複の可能性のあるデータを抽出し、その後の絞り込みや統合は手動で行う、またはExcelの関数(VLOOKUP、INDEX/MATCH、COUNTIFなど)と組み合わせてCopilotに指示を出すなどの工夫が必要です。

データ形式の不統一による誤認識

日付の形式がバラバラ(例:2023/10/26、2023-10-26、10月26日)だったり、氏名の姓と名の間にスペースがあったりなかったりすると、Copilotが同一データと認識しないことがあります。事前のデータクリーニングとして、Excelの「テキスト区切り位置」機能や「置換」機能、あるいはCopilotにデータ形式の統一を依頼するなどして、表記揺れを減らすことが推奨されます。

法人契約と個人契約(Copilot Pro)での機能差

Copilot Proでは、個人向けのMicrosoft 365アプリ(Word, Excel, PowerPoint, Outlook, OneNote)でCopilotを利用できます。Excelでの名寄せ処理も可能ですが、法人向けのMicrosoft 365 Copilotでは、より高度なデータ分析機能や、組織内の他のデータソースとの連携機能が強化されている場合があります。特に、SharePointやTeams内のデータと連携した名寄せなど、より広範なデータソースを対象とする場合は、法人契約の方が適している可能性があります。

Copilot ProとMicrosoft 365 CopilotのExcel機能比較

項目 Copilot Pro Microsoft 365 Copilot
基本機能 Excelでのデータ整理、分析、可視化支援 Excelでのデータ整理、分析、可視化支援
重複データ検出・削除 指示に基づき実行可能 指示に基づき実行可能
名寄せ処理 指示に基づき実行可能 指示に基づき実行可能
複数ファイル連携 限定的 SharePoint、OneDrive上の複数ファイル連携を強化
組織内データ連携 なし 組織内の他のMicrosoft 365データ(Teams、Outlookなど)との連携を強化
高度な分析機能 標準的な分析支援 より高度な統計分析や予測モデル構築の支援(開発中・機能追加あり)

まとめ

Copilotを活用することで、Excelでの名寄せ処理にかかる時間を大幅に削減し、業務効率を向上させることが可能です。本記事では、Copilotに重複データの特定・削除や、名寄せ処理を依頼する具体的な手順を解説しました。指示の明確化やデータ形式の統一といった注意点を押さえることで、より精度の高い結果を得られます。今後は、Copilotの進化により、さらに高度な名寄せ処理や、組織全体のデータ統合支援が期待されます。まずは、簡単な重複データの削除からCopilotに依頼し、その効果を実感してみてください。

ADVERTISEMENT

この記事の監修者
✍️

超解決 第一編集部

疑問解決ポータル「超解決」の編集チーム。正確な検証と、現場視点での伝わりやすい解説を心がけています。